Output 77c21e30ddb479ac07866916670f37256371a1c759f640fb4d2dd7fda9f83908:1

value
5704541894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 800f73fe93d125b9b35448136ca8f7e39acf0e48 OP_EQUAL
address
3DN8voGNAJMiAYPy5neUds2MBeQJoc9rsf
transaction
77c21e30ddb479ac07866916670f37256371a1c759f640fb4d2dd7fda9f83908
spent
true